I have a 2000 model and no problems. You might be blaming the wrong guy on this though. I know my old CD player on my last car would not read the cheapo CDRs/CDRWs I bought at the store. It would also skip on certain brands. So through trial and error I learned to stick with either TDK or Memorex (except for the black face - stay with blue or green).
The newer CD players can handle it and it is not as big of a deal but my friends say every now and then they have problems with the cheap CDs too.
If not, I don't know if this matters, but have a friend burn you a CD with their drive and see if that makes a diference. I'm very happy with the way my player plays my CDs. I don't think i paid that much for Memorex/TDKs either, so if you're not using those, it might be worth a try.
